What Should Tire Pressure Be For Toyota Camry?
When driving with and without load, both the front tire and rear tire pressure should be 36 PSI.

The recommended tire pressure for a Toyota Camry is between 32 to 36 PSI and this is the case when the tires are cold. The tires being cold means that the car has not been in use for a while and has been allowed to cool.
Also, note that reading the tire pressure of a car that has been on the road will be less accurate as the friction between the road and the tire increases the temperature and air pressure.
